Other characteristics:
• Self-secured power against short circuits inside the
gearcase, on motors and relevant connected
accessories.
• Power adjustment by means of current shutting
(PWM: Power motor controller).
• Obstacle detection by means of monitoring the
motor absorbed current.
• Operation without the network voltage by means of
buffer battery (optional).
• Warning light showing the status of the gate.
• Programmable logic auxiliary relay for courtesy
lights or other use.
PD9 gearcase has been prearranged for the coupling of
a Personal Pass MR1 receiver having a high-sensitivity
super-heterodyne architecture.
ATTENTION: it is necessary to turn off the
control unit power before doing the operations
mentioned here below. Please pay attention to
the way you connect the removable modules.
PLUGGING THE MR1 RECEIVER
MODULE IN
LED L1
BUTTON P1
MR1 module receiver is provided with 4 channels and
each of them is suitable for a command of PD9 control
unit:
CHANNEL 1
START
CHANNEL 2
PEDESTRIAN
CHANNEL 3
STOP
CHANNEL 4
COURTESY LIGHTS
Before programming 4 channels and function
logics read carefully the instructions of MR1.

TERMINAL CONNECTION
1.
Antenna
2.
Antenna shield
3.
Opening control for the connec-
tion of control devices with
normally open contact
4.
Opening controls for pedestrian
access for the connection of
control devices with normally
open contact
5.
Common (-)
6.
STOP command
Normally closed contact
7.
Photocell 1
Normally closed contact
8.
Photocell 2
Normally closed contact
9.
Common (-)
10.
Power output +12VDC for photo-
cells and other accessories
11.-12.
Electric lock 12VAC
13.-14.
Warning light 24VAC 3W
15.-16.
Power output 24VDC
for motor 2
17.-18.
Power output 24VDC
for motor 1
19.-20.
Backup battery 12VDC
21.-22.
Courtesy light 230 VAC 10 W
23.- 24.
Flashing light 230 VAC 40 W
25.
Neutral 230VAC
26.
Phase 230VAC
WARNING: we suggest to use the external aerial
(model: ANS433) in order to guarantee the maximal
range.
